The Deputy Prime Minister visited Radlett’s mental health hospital to announce that his party’s next election manifesto would include a pledge to raise research spending by £50million by 2020. Liberal Democrat leader Nick Clegg, made the announcement on his visit to the new state-of-the-art Kingfisher Court at the Kinsley Green site earlier this week. Mr Clegg said: “My ambition is that we should understand mental health just as well as we understand physical health. “I want us to be able to talk about, analyse and treat depression just as we treat diabetes. For far too long mental health has been a bit of a taboo subject – yet it affects one in four people in this country.” Mental health is accounted for 23 per cent of the UK’s disease burden on society which included all diseases and health conditions but only received six per cent of total medical research funding.
